Fixed the over heating problem it was low on coolant. Now it doesnt over heat but still no power. Doesnt want to accelerate it will accelerate to 3000 rpm's but it takes forever to pick up speed after that. It makes it difficult to make it on the on ramp to the highway. What could this be?

I would pressure test the cooling system to see where the coolant went. There has to be a leak. If your engine has a bad head gasket, it could have a low power issue.
If the engine runs well at idle and only has an issue under load, check fuel pressure, volume and quality, then check exhaust back pressure.
